Output 3564137f220e45a0da8562773f81e1a08eea0c9e60bfb974a8376742d9cd96e7:0

value
3758673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d738c5338b4b07b158c76bfef9a837b445b610a9 OP_EQUAL
address
3MK1DFvaU9oPwwXab5NWbG836zXCiktzED
transaction
3564137f220e45a0da8562773f81e1a08eea0c9e60bfb974a8376742d9cd96e7
spent
true